Hi - just seen the recent posts re cheap batteries.
I am desperately trying to find a replacement battery for my C3200. The original says it is a EA-BL11. I have scoured the internet (and this forum). There seem to be a lot of BL08 (and clones) about. Are these compatible with the C3200? I also saw a post about having to 'shave' some bits off. What is this about - again I could not find a full post on this. I have just plugged in my C3200 after about 9 months of use. It came from Figlabs UK (now defunct?) and has the original Sharp O/S. I expect I will be asking more questions later as I now have a few months off and have never had time to 'mod' this Zaurus. Thanks, Andy. |

I have a C1000 which came with an EA-BL11. I saw this thread:
http://www.oesf.org/forum/index.php?s=&...st&p=168219 and ordered one. It works great, and is a little higher mAh rating than the EA-BL11. Did not need to be "shaved" to make contact. Search for EA-BL08 on the web site in the second post. EDIT: read the whole thread for info on possibly having to shave a little plastic from contact area. I didn't have to, but others did. |
